President Buhari Picks 15 Special Advisers, Writes Senate For Confirmation

President Muhammadu Buhari on Wednesday, submitted to the Senate, a request for the appointment of Special Advisers.

“Citing section 151 of the constitution of the Federal Republic of Nigeria 1999 as amended which confers on him the power to appoint Special Advisers to assist him in the performance of his functions, the President requested the kind consideration of the distinguished Senators to appoint 15 Special Advisers,” according to Charles Akpan, Deputy Director, Office of Senior Special Assistant to the President on National Assembly Matters.

ADVERTISEMENT

Akpan said this yesterday in a statement sent to Newsmen that “the request is expected to be read tomorrow at plenary.”

ADVERTISEMENT

Meanwhile, the Senate President Ahmad Lawan, had during yesterday’s plenary, hinted that President Buhari would be sending his ministerial list to the Senate this week.

He said that the executive arm of government was working round the clock towards ensuring that the Senate gets the ministerial list before the end of the week.
